p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/sysutils/eza



Module Name:    pkgsrc
Committed By:   fox
Date:           Sat Oct 21 14:21:14 UTC 2023

Modified Files:
        pkgsrc/sysutils/eza: Makefile cargo-depends.mk distinfo
        pkgsrc/sysutils/eza/files: eza.1

Log Message:
sysutils/eza: Update to 0.15.0

Changes since 0.14.2:

eza v0.15.0

Changelog

[0.15.0] - 2023-10-19

Bug Fixes

  * Reenable debug symbols in debug builds
  * Clippy lint
  * Merge conflict with main

Documentation

  * Correct color option spellings

Features

  * Add option --smart-group
  * Add completions, man for --smart-group
  * Add icons=always,auto,never. dont display icons in a tty|piped
  * Fix auto value for colors and icons + documentation
  * [breaking] Remove --no-icons in favor of --icons=always,auto,never.
    default is auto

Miscellaneous Tasks

  * Upgrade to uutils_term_grid from unmaintained term_grid
  * Release eza v0.15.0

Build

  * Bump DeterminateSystems/nix-installer-action from 5 to 6

Ci

  * Remove stalebot, is super annoying
  * Adjust test case to icons=auto (no icons should show due to tty)


To generate a diff of this commit:
cvs rdiff -u -r1.8 -r1.9 pkgsrc/sysutils/eza/Makefile
cvs rdiff -u -r1.6 -r1.7 pkgsrc/sysutils/eza/cargo-depends.mk
cvs rdiff -u -r1.7 -r1.8 pkgsrc/sysutils/eza/distinfo
cvs rdiff -u -r1.5 -r1.6 pkgsrc/sysutils/eza/files/eza.1

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/sysutils/eza/Makefile
diff -u pkgsrc/sysutils/eza/Makefile:1.8 pkgsrc/sysutils/eza/Makefile:1.9
--- pkgsrc/sysutils/eza/Makefile:1.8    Fri Oct 13 12:32:53 2023
+++ pkgsrc/sysutils/eza/Makefile        Sat Oct 21 14:21:14 2023
@@ -1,6 +1,6 @@
-# $NetBSD: Makefile,v 1.8 2023/10/13 12:32:53 pin Exp $
+# $NetBSD: Makefile,v 1.9 2023/10/21 14:21:14 fox Exp $
 
-DISTNAME=      eza-0.14.2
+DISTNAME=      eza-0.15.0
 CATEGORIES=    sysutils
 MASTER_SITES=  ${MASTER_SITE_GITHUB:=eza-community/}
 GITHUB_TAG=    v${PKGVERSION_NOREV}

Index: pkgsrc/sysutils/eza/cargo-depends.mk
diff -u pkgsrc/sysutils/eza/cargo-depends.mk:1.6 pkgsrc/sysutils/eza/cargo-depends.mk:1.7
--- pkgsrc/sysutils/eza/cargo-depends.mk:1.6    Fri Oct 13 12:32:53 2023
+++ pkgsrc/sysutils/eza/cargo-depends.mk        Sat Oct 21 14:21:14 2023
@@ -1,4 +1,4 @@
-# $NetBSD: cargo-depends.mk,v 1.6 2023/10/13 12:32:53 pin Exp $
+# $NetBSD: cargo-depends.mk,v 1.7 2023/10/21 14:21:14 fox Exp $
 
 CARGO_CRATE_DEPENDS+=  aho-corasick-1.0.5
 CARGO_CRATE_DEPENDS+=  android-tzdata-0.1.1
@@ -117,7 +117,6 @@ CARGO_CRATE_DEPENDS+=       snapbox-0.4.14
 CARGO_CRATE_DEPENDS+=  snapbox-macros-0.3.6
 CARGO_CRATE_DEPENDS+=  syn-2.0.29
 CARGO_CRATE_DEPENDS+=  tempfile-3.8.0
-CARGO_CRATE_DEPENDS+=  term_grid-0.1.7
 CARGO_CRATE_DEPENDS+=  terminal_size-0.3.0
 CARGO_CRATE_DEPENDS+=  thiserror-1.0.48
 CARGO_CRATE_DEPENDS+=  thiserror-impl-1.0.48
@@ -134,6 +133,7 @@ CARGO_CRATE_DEPENDS+=       unicode-normalizat
 CARGO_CRATE_DEPENDS+=  unicode-width-0.1.11
 CARGO_CRATE_DEPENDS+=  url-2.2.1
 CARGO_CRATE_DEPENDS+=  utf8parse-0.2.1
+CARGO_CRATE_DEPENDS+=  uutils_term_grid-0.3.0
 CARGO_CRATE_DEPENDS+=  uzers-0.11.3
 CARGO_CRATE_DEPENDS+=  vcpkg-0.2.12
 CARGO_CRATE_DEPENDS+=  wait-timeout-0.2.0

Index: pkgsrc/sysutils/eza/distinfo
diff -u pkgsrc/sysutils/eza/distinfo:1.7 pkgsrc/sysutils/eza/distinfo:1.8
--- pkgsrc/sysutils/eza/distinfo:1.7    Fri Oct 13 12:32:53 2023
+++ pkgsrc/sysutils/eza/distinfo        Sat Oct 21 14:21:14 2023
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.7 2023/10/13 12:32:53 pin Exp $
+$NetBSD: distinfo,v 1.8 2023/10/21 14:21:14 fox Exp $
 
 BLAKE2s (aho-corasick-1.0.5.crate) = 2199caecbc50c93a65ce7d60055f1bcb6885adb15f1153c994432df75aa27240
 SHA512 (aho-corasick-1.0.5.crate) = 6b0a64dbfe0c166341a34cd169bc46d28e40f72db4d599a1aff5327a6e891408f39e8e92e983cf9396a8e8135f93e41550237ff3e5c8c05a5325688746fd814b
@@ -120,9 +120,9 @@ Size (errno-0.3.3.crate) = 10543 bytes
 BLAKE2s (errno-dragonfly-0.1.2.crate) = 98b2cbc4374e5c9bec5416a0564feba5e8b0ff6ff565fc69342afb77ee6a1fee
 SHA512 (errno-dragonfly-0.1.2.crate) = f853f1e1b8dd0f359a8f9a0399b3384c1103cd090d96e2b2204f91a40d40a9eb99383d4aa6a11e5470c51557afacf452d4be2049600d4235d27f59870fa3b916
 Size (errno-dragonfly-0.1.2.crate) = 1810 bytes
-BLAKE2s (eza-0.14.2.tar.gz) = 2131130e9e7856a0adfb741650aca04f6f2e53158e57e65e8f2883882aabe801
-SHA512 (eza-0.14.2.tar.gz) = e807424814840cfbdc37f12e3b4ee9ea79287e1c9ee2fbd8f681346e5f7ed55523529d75c96eadbc7f1029c07086ce6d47bf6bbc125e7083bb67ae8be139ab7f
-Size (eza-0.14.2.tar.gz) = 1217105 bytes
+BLAKE2s (eza-0.15.0.tar.gz) = 1a9b614b9f897de5afbd1e76ba3d1f9f80a61dceffc1be0526ec05917ba69f38
+SHA512 (eza-0.15.0.tar.gz) = 2eb15b51a26eab2999fbaaa282f19ccbebc176d0730a626c3ff6f41101afd7e9002e99ffa8c602a1ceb518570f029e960c25ada85661df18afc77d27c8f90cb2
+Size (eza-0.15.0.tar.gz) = 1218228 bytes
 BLAKE2s (fastrand-2.0.0.crate) = 42dd91a1bcff2aa564be1f91dfbded2aff790d9bdd77af6b6b27666741dd2651
 SHA512 (fastrand-2.0.0.crate) = 9449dd52e4b722d5747f68f127843c0d1a402765c2b6186b9526f8ae23293cb1f6b50adcbf18a8ea768292642184cb0eb42b1801d20f6815397903f9977f3cbc
 Size (fastrand-2.0.0.crate) = 14402 bytes
@@ -354,9 +354,6 @@ Size (syn-2.0.29.crate) = 241664 bytes
 BLAKE2s (tempfile-3.8.0.crate) = 2c4513eb65d4b4ef69f7fd3ee804fe900b49be58bbc33dfbc9712c1a452c7d86
 SHA512 (tempfile-3.8.0.crate) = 8bc8e954bc0c6af46cf6e77d70f93583baea39fce54b111f4bba51fe5d5e5c184753ae2a2ea68a882b6ba5a157a57aeffeecc3e3cae86d78d952f3aa025fdf7f
 Size (tempfile-3.8.0.crate) = 31720 bytes
-BLAKE2s (term_grid-0.1.7.crate) = bca0e758217c5e1797616d9917323108719dd3ef04dea4b8fff8a7cc6636f250
-SHA512 (term_grid-0.1.7.crate) = 12196d1f2579b6d593a7cdd34d74635b93fad710bcd682dd438143a9e814759346dc263dc8a65628b7ed8fc1dbcaa60fd9cec543d0cdae000cc5dc6fbb199bca
-Size (term_grid-0.1.7.crate) = 7353 bytes
 BLAKE2s (terminal_size-0.3.0.crate) = 46276539b18feb5f9380423dbb6bec89a27ec4b11ad75a3b4f69ad9625680573
 SHA512 (terminal_size-0.3.0.crate) = f3bc9144aa8a87556543584a2495df6267ce3bb017f3ed3d00fa43e89b5de783e1285ca62dbad9dd9c3b37e3a476a6f3ab0804eba2411cb594a569bbdb310681
 Size (terminal_size-0.3.0.crate) = 10096 bytes
@@ -405,6 +402,9 @@ Size (url-2.2.1.crate) = 65434 bytes
 BLAKE2s (utf8parse-0.2.1.crate) = ec63d4e1704c8be3fa23931b95f5ce67284b3dec987a7442e459406be3d24fcf
 SHA512 (utf8parse-0.2.1.crate) = 51fba8f1e7eb74b7020fd831e30a67fc8353ac2ee07335c8c3374a5570ac8117f165f6905d4b7f0360095b7b5ed3e739001d02a8cc3c89195baf2cd679136050
 Size (utf8parse-0.2.1.crate) = 13435 bytes
+BLAKE2s (uutils_term_grid-0.3.0.crate) = 2c98987742593b443afcf7fbd342c4b72d369001180f32c7ff6a37e3f31aad1c
+SHA512 (uutils_term_grid-0.3.0.crate) = 8df1048bc260a8d95d1d983b837ed4be55d8b7cbe07f51c0f8f5f8836ae7dbb095fe27cdca2e70f6c9cf01211871a6fb96e06d210f95ffa90e5e164ad790e0bd
+Size (uutils_term_grid-0.3.0.crate) = 12055 bytes
 BLAKE2s (uzers-0.11.3.crate) = 31d900da74437cff29e2f25fc794dad118810ac87ead38847a29833150d669e3
 SHA512 (uzers-0.11.3.crate) = 3a4eb2d2479550bb34319d2d3841f1e4a5b024dd85193ce127a90479b3d801880d9d3624caa265aaaf9908c7dea73fd7da5780c12c2984db3db04ce45668d97d
 Size (uzers-0.11.3.crate) = 22745 bytes

Index: pkgsrc/sysutils/eza/files/eza.1
diff -u pkgsrc/sysutils/eza/files/eza.1:1.5 pkgsrc/sysutils/eza/files/eza.1:1.6
--- pkgsrc/sysutils/eza/files/eza.1:1.5 Sun Oct 15 20:16:26 2023
+++ pkgsrc/sysutils/eza/files/eza.1     Sat Oct 21 14:21:14 2023
@@ -101,12 +101,20 @@ Manually setting this option overrides \
 \f[V]--color-scale\f[R], \f[V]--colour-scale\f[R]
 Colour file sizes on a scale.
 .TP
-\f[V]--icons\f[R]
+\f[V]--icons=WHEN\f[R]
 Display icons next to file names.
-.TP
-\f[V]--no-icons\f[R]
-Don\[cq]t display icons.
-(Always overrides \[en]icons)
+.PP
+Valid settings are `\f[V]always\f[R]', `\f[V]automatic\f[R]'
+(`\f[V]auto\f[R]' for short), and `\f[V]never\f[R]'.
+The default value is `\f[V]automatic\f[R]'.
+.PP
+\f[V]automatic\f[R] or \f[V]auto\f[R] will display icons only when the
+standard output is connected to a real terminal.
+If \f[V]eza\f[R] is ran while in a \f[V]tty\f[R], or the output of
+\f[V]eza\f[R] is either redirected to a file or piped into another
+program, icons will not be used.
+Setting this option to `\f[V]always\f[R]' causes \f[V]eza\f[R] to always
+display icons, while `\f[V]never\f[R]' disables the use of icons.
 .TP
 \f[V]--no-quotes\f[R]
 Don\[cq]t quote file names with spaces.
@@ -116,6 +124,9 @@ Display entries as hyperlinks
 .TP
 \f[V]-w\f[R], \f[V]--width=COLS\f[R]
 Set screen width in columns.
+.TP
+\f[V]--smart-group\f[R]
+Only show group if it has a different name from owner
 .SH FILTERING AND SORTING OPTIONS
 .TP
 \f[V]-a\f[R], \f[V]--all\f[R]



Home | Main Index | Thread Index | Old Index